Tiling on some premade bases can be done on the same day, while some products don’t even need tiles.Ĭomposite shower bases have become popular because they offer feature solid construction compared the hollow feeling of fiberglass and vinyl. One of the biggest benefit is that the pre-made shower pan systems are easier than a mud job and can be installed by a less skilled worker on the job site. They are typically lightweight, come pre sloped to the drain, and are pretty much waterproof if installed correctly. Premade shower pans solve those problems. Though mud jobs perform well, they require more time before they are ready for tile and cost more to install. Mud jobs used to be the primary method for prepping a shower for tile and required a skilled individual to set a copper pan or heavy gauge poly and to slope a dry-pack mortar mix to the drain.

When they appeared, premade shower bases were seen as a huge benefit to installers because it meant they didn’t have to do a mud job.
